RESPONSIBILITIES:
Reporting to the Program Coordinator, the Life Enrichment Worker will work within the context of a managed alcohol, client centred, harm reduction, residential program called the Healing with Hope Home (HWH).
Within an interdisciplinary team, the Life Enrichment Worker supports residents with activities of daily living and maintaining their living environment.
